Prime Minister Anthony Albanese again rejected calls for a federal inquiry on Tuesday, invoking the Port Arthur massacre and Lindt Cafe siege as examples of tragedies that did not lead to royal commissions.
Former royal commissioner says federal inquiry must be held into Bondi shooting
